Background
In spinal surgery, a posterior approach is usually adopted, and a patient needs to turn over 180 degrees along an axis on one side of the body from a supine position on an operation lathe to a prone position on an operation table. Because such patients often have spine fracture, spinal cord injury or spinal cord compression, the turning-over operation needs extra care, and the whole body is ensured to rotate along the central axis without body distortion, so that secondary injury is caused, such as aggravation of fracture, aggravation of spinal cord injury and the like. The turning-over method commonly used in clinic at present is that a plurality of medical staff are in force, generally 5-6 persons are needed, one medical staff protects the head and the neck, in addition, 2-3 persons at the side station of the cart push up the patient, 2-3 persons at the side station of the operating table hold the patient, when the patient turns over 90 degrees, the patient is received and then slowly laid flat, and then the patient is translated to a proper position in the operating table. The existing method is time-consuming and labor-consuming, and can damage patients if the matching is wrong.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be described in detail below with reference to the accompanying drawings and specific embodiments. The embodiment is implemented on the premise of the technical solution of the present invention, and a detailed implementation manner and a specific operation process are given, but the scope of the present invention is not limited to the following embodiments.
As shown in fig. 1 to 4, the present embodiment provides a pushing lathe for turning over before spinal surgery, including a lifting module 1, a turning module 2 and a connection module 3, where the turning module 2 is installed at the top of the lifting module 1, and the connection module 3 is disposed at one side of the lifting module 1.
The turnover module 2 comprises a bed body 21, a hinge 22 and a fixed support 23, wherein the bed body 21 is covered above the fixed support 23 to form a double-layer structure. One side of the bed body 21 is connected with the fixed bolster 23 through two hinges 22, realizes the bed body 21 along the upset of one side, and help medical staff realizes laborsaving upset through lever principle, and simultaneously, hinge 22 uses the damping hinge can prevent that the bed body 21 from overturning too fast, ensures the steady and safety of upset process.
Be provided with human fixed establishment on the bed body 21, human fixed establishment includes many fixed bandages, and one side of bed body 21 is connected to the one end of bandage, and the other end passes through the buckle and connects bed body 21 opposite side for ensure that human and bed body 21 can realize synchronous upset. The other end of the bandage can be fixed with the bed body 21 through a hook-and-loop fastener and the like. The bandage is mainly used for fixing bony parts of a human body, including forehead, mandible, double upper arm planes, double forearm planes, double wrist and double hand planes, pelvis planes, double thigh planes, double crus planes, double ankles and double foot planes and the like, can provide firm fixation, and reduces the local compression condition after the human body is turned over for 180 degrees. The human body fixing mechanism further comprises a supporting plate 4, the supporting plate 4 is arranged on the upper edge of one side, provided with the hinge 22, of the bed body 21, and can assist in fixing a human body when the bed body 21 is turned over, and transverse displacement is reduced.
Two connection modules 3 are installed below the side bed body 21 provided with the hinge 22. Each connecting module 3 comprises a connecting piece 31 and a cylindrical rod 32, the top end of the cylindrical rod 32 is connected with the bed body 21, and the connecting piece 31 is installed on the cylindrical rod 32. Specifically, the cylindrical rod 32 passes downward through the coupling member 31 so that the coupling member 31 can move up and down along the cylindrical rod 32. A screw hole 34 is formed in one side surface of the connecting member 31, and the connecting member 31 is fixed to the cylindrical rod 32 by using a fastening bolt 33 to contact the cylindrical rod 32 through the screw hole 34. A turning handle may be provided at the other end of the fastening bolt 33 to facilitate the medical staff to manually operate the fastening bolt 33. One end of the connecting piece 31 is provided with a concave surface for fixedly connecting with the edge of the bed body 21. The connecting module 3 fixes the operating table 7 and the bed body 21 in advance, so that the patient after turning can be ensured to fall to the correct position of the operating table 7, and the side turning of the lathe pusher possibly caused by uneven weight in the turning process can be prevented. The connecting piece 31 in the connecting module 3 can be adjusted up and down to adapt to the operating tables 7 with different heights, and has wide applicability.
The overturning module 2 further comprises a driving motor, an angle travel sensor and an alarm. The driving motor drives the hinge 22 through a gear for assisting the medical staff to turn over the bed body 21. An angle travel sensor and an alarm are arranged on the fixed support 23, and when the bed body 21 is turned in place, the alarm gives out a prompt tone to remind that the turning is finished. Fences (not shown in the figure) can be arranged on two sides of the overturning module 2, wherein the bottoms of the fences on the two sides are movably connected with the bed body 21 through hinges, and the bed pusher is movable to play a role in protecting a human body and prevent the human body from falling.
The lifting module 1 comprises a base 13 and at least three telescopic hydraulic rods 12, and the embodiment adopts four telescopic hydraulic rods 12 vertically installed at four corners of the base 13. The top end of the telescopic hydraulic rod 12 is connected with a fixed bracket 23, so that the integral ascending and descending of the turnover module 2 are realized. Universal wheels 11 are arranged at four corners below the base 13, and braking structures are arranged on the universal wheels 11; the shelf 5 is arranged above the base 13 to fully utilize the inner space of the lathe. A pusher rod 6 is arranged on one side of the fixed support 23, so that the pusher can move conveniently.
The utility model discloses a working process does: the upper and lower positions of the connecting piece 31 are adjusted in the connecting module 3 in advance to make the reserved distance between the connecting piece and the bottom surface of the bed body 21 adapt to the thickness of the human body. The patient is fixed on the bed body 21 through the human body fixing mechanism. In use, the lathe is first moved to the side of the operating table 7, and the side of the bed 21 provided with the hinge 22 is close to the operating table 7. The height of the bed 21 is raised by the lifting module 1 so that the height of the connecting member 31 is just flush with the edge of the operating table 7. Pushing the lathe causes the edge of the operating table 7 to snap into the connecting piece 31 to complete the fixing. Then the patient and the bed body 21 are turned over for 180 degrees, and the human body fixing mechanism is loosened to complete the turning over action. The process can avoid secondary damage to the spine when the patient is manually moved and turned over; and simultaneously, use the utility model discloses can reduce the manpower, only need 1 ~ 2 medical personnel can realize standing up the operation.
